Box Score FAIRBANKS, Alaska (November 13, 2015) – The Hawaii Pacific men's basketball team struggled to the tune of 33.8 percent shooting from the field and fell 96-77 to host Alaska Anchorage to tip off the GNAC/PacWest Crossover tournament and its regular season on Alaska Airlines Court.
Bowling Green transfer
Chauncey Orr led HPU with 15 points, while senior forward
Luke Hager chipped in 11 points and a team-leading nine rebounds.
The Sharks (0-1) fell behind 25-15 midway through the first period after shooting 25 percent (5-for-20) from the floor to start the game. The visitors started to heat up, though, and coupled stingy defense with a 7-0 run to chip away at the Nanook lead. However, Alaska Fairbanks countered with a 14-0 run shortly before halftime to establish a comfortable cushion that it would not relinquish.
On a positive note, HPU converted 22 of its 25 free-throw attempts and made nine 3-pointers.
The Nanooks (1-0) shot a blistering 58.9 percent from the field and received a game-high 22 points from Travante Williams.
HPU returns to action on Saturday to face Alaska Anchorage at 4:15 p.m. Hawaii time.
